1. Filing a DMCA Takedown Notice
If you believe that content on our platform infringes your copyright, please send a written notice to our designated agent containing the following:
- Identification of the copyrighted work you claim has been infringed.
- Identification of the material you claim is infringing, with enough detail for us to locate it on the platform.
- Your contact information: name, address, telephone number, and email address.
- A statement that you have a good-faith belief that use of the material is not authorized by the copyright owner, its agent, or the law.
- A statement, made under penalty of perjury, that the information in the notice is accurate and that you are the copyright owner or authorized to act on behalf of the owner.
- Your physical or electronic signature.

3. Counter-Notification
If you believe your content was removed in error, you may file a counter-notification containing:
- Identification of the material that was removed and its location before removal.
- A statement, under penalty of perjury, that you have a good-faith belief the material was removed by mistake or misidentification.
- Your name, address, and telephone number.
- A statement that you consent to jurisdiction of the federal court in your district (or, if outside the U.S., any judicial district in which we may be found).
- Your physical or electronic signature.
4. Counter-Notification Timeline
Upon receiving a valid counter-notification, we will:
- Forward the counter-notification to the original complainant.
- Inform them that the removed content may be restored in 10–14 business days.
- Restore the content unless the complainant files a court action seeking to restrain the alleged infringer.

6. Misrepresentation Warning
Under Section 512(f) of the DMCA, any person who knowingly materially misrepresents that material is infringing, or that it was removed by mistake, may be subject to liability for damages, including costs and attorney fees.
